Why ECR Beach Resorts?

Before we dive into the nitty-gritty, let’s chat about why you should be considering the ECR for your next romantic getaway. The East Coast Road, stretching from Chennai to Pondicherry, is a stunning coastal route dotted with pristine beaches, charming fishing villages, and some of the most luxurious resorts you’ll ever lay eyes on.   1. Taj Fisherman’s Cove Resort & Spa

Kicking off our list is this absolute beauty. Perched on the ruins of an 18th-century Dutch fort, Taj Fisherman’s Cove is the dog’s bollocks when it comes to barefoot luxury. With its thatched-roof cottages and villas dotted along the shoreline, you’ll feel like you’ve stepped into a tropical paradise.

Top Tip: Book a sea-view villa for uninterrupted views of the Bay of Bengal. Nothing says romance like watching the sunrise from your private balcony, cuppa in hand.

  1. Radisson Blu Resort Temple Bay Mamallapuram

Fancy a room with a private pool? Of course you do! Radisson Blu Resort Temple Bay offers just that, along with stunning views of the Shore Temple. The resort sprawls across 44 acres, so you’ll have plenty of space for romantic strolls along the beach.

Insider Tip: Try the Ayurvedic couples massage at the spa. It’s proper lush and will leave you feeling more relaxed than a sloth on a Sunday.

Making the Most of Your Sensual Shores Experience

Now that we’ve got you all excited about these gorgeous resorts, here are a few tips to make your stay extra special:

  1. Pack Light: Most of these resorts have a casual, barefoot luxury vibe. Leave the fancy threads at home and pack light, breezy clothes instead.
  2. Try the Local Cuisine: Tamil Nadu’s cuisine is a treat for the taste buds. Don’t be shy – give it a go!
  3. Watch the Sunrise: Yes, it’s early, but it’s worth it. There’s something magical about watching the sun peek over the Bay of Bengal.
  4. Indulge in Spa Treatments: Most of these resorts have top-notch spas. A couples massage is a must-do.
  5. Explore the Area: While it’s tempting to never leave the resort, do venture out. The ancient temples of Mahabalipuram are well worth a visit.
  6. Respect the Local Culture: While these resorts are quite liberal, do remember that you’re in a relatively conservative part of India. Keep the PDAs to a minimum when you’re out and about.
